Savor Authentic Georgian Cuisine at Ornament Express
Experience the rich flavors of Georgia at Ornament Express, a delightful restaurant in Mtskheta renowned for its authentic cuisine and warm atmosphere.
Nestled in the heart of Mtskheta, Ornament Express is a must-visit for any food enthusiast eager to experience the rich flavors of Georgian cuisine. This charming restaurant is known for its exceptional dishes that highlight local ingredients and traditional cooking methods. With a warm and inviting atmosphere, Ornament Express is the perfect place to unwind after a day of exploring the historic sites of Mtskheta, a UNESCO World Heritage site. The menu features a variety of delectable options, from the famous khinkali (dumplings) to khachapuri (cheese-filled bread), each prepared with great care to ensure an authentic taste. Diners can expect generous portions, making it an ideal spot for families or groups looking to share the joys of Georgian dining. The attentive staff is knowledgeable about the menu and can recommend dishes based on your preferences, enhancing your culinary journey. The restaurant's ambience is both cozy and vibrant, with local decor that reflects the cultural heritage of the region. Whether you're seated indoors or enjoying the outdoor terrace, the lively atmosphere adds to the overall experience. Additionally, the location is conveniently situated near Mtskheta's historical landmarks, making it an excellent choice for tourists who wish to indulge in a delicious meal after sightseeing. Overall, Ornament Express promises an unforgettable dining experience that showcases the best of Georgian culinary traditions.
Local tips
- Try the khinkali and khachapuri for an authentic taste of Georgia.
- Visit during lunch hours for a quieter experience and possibly lower prices.
- Make a reservation, especially during weekends, to ensure a table.
- Ask the staff for local wine recommendations to pair with your meal.

Public Transportation
To reach Ornament Express via public transportation, take a marshrutka (minibus) from Tbilisi to Mtskheta. Marshrutkas leave from Didube bus station in Tbilisi and cost around 1 GEL (Georgian Lari) for the ride. The journey takes about 30 minutes. Once you arrive in Mtskheta, walk towards the main road and follow it for about 1 kilometer until you reach the RPVC+7CJ address. Ornament Express will be on your left. You may need to ask locals for directions if you have trouble finding it.
